Journal preparation is not just language correction. Scope fit, article type, word limits, table and figure requirements, ethical declarations, data availability, cover letters and response-to-reviewer strategy all matter. The clearer the scientific claim, the easier it is for editors and reviewers to evaluate the work fairly.
Academic editing should not exaggerate the findings. It should clarify the message, preserve limitations and make the structure easier to follow. Titles, abstracts and keywords support discoverability; methods and results support reproducibility; discussion sections connect the findings to the literature without overclaiming.
During revision, each reviewer comment should be answered separately, with the change location indicated and disagreements handled politely with scientific justification. This discipline improves not only acceptance probability but also long-term credibility.
